Two people have been left with potentially serious injuries following a road traffic collision on Cemetery Road at its junction with Park Road, close to a bend that locals say has been the site of previous incidents.
West Midlands Ambulance Service confirmed that they were called to the scene at approximately 2.35pm, dispatching two ambulances to provide urgent medical assistance.
Paramedics assessed and treated two patients at the scene, both of whom had suffered ‘potentially serious injuries’ as a result of the crash. They were later taken to hospital for further treatment and assessment. The current condition of the individuals involved has not yet been confirmed.
A spokesperson for West Midlands Ambulance Service said:
“We were called to reports of a road traffic collision at the junction of Cemetery Road and Park Road. Two ambulances were sent to the scene. Two patients were treated for potentially serious injuries and conveyed to hospital.”
The circumstances surrounding the collision are still being investigated, and it is not yet clear how many vehicles were involved or what caused the crash.
Local residents have raised concerns about the safety of the bend near the junction, with calls for improved traffic calming measures and clearer signage to help prevent further incidents in the future.
Police have not yet issued a formal statement regarding the collision, but motorists were advised to avoid the area during the emergency response.
